Mobile technology offers novel insights into the control and treatment of allergic rhinitis: The MASK study
Mobile health can be used to generate innovative insights into optimizing treatment to improve allergic rhinitis (AR) control. A cross-sectional real-world observational study was undertaken in 22 countries to complement a pilot study and provide novel information on medication use, disease control,...
